State machine and general state diagram
The status of the drive can be changed via the state machine. The single state transitions
are carried out depending on the control word or error management. Basically, the
following states exist according to the Profidrive profile:
ƒ
S1: Switch-on inhibit
ƒ
S2: Ready to switch on
ƒ
S3: Ready for operation
ƒ
S4: Operation enabled
ƒ
S5: Switching-off/braking
In addition to these states the following substates can be defined which permit a further
concretion of the states mentioned above.
ƒ
Not ready to switch on (initialisation phase of the inverter)
ƒ
Fault (drive stands due to an error, acknowledgement is required)
ƒ
Fault reaction is active (braking process is active due to an error)
ƒ
Quick stop is active
The control and positioning processes take place in the S4 status (”Operation enabled”). To
reach this status, the other single states must be passed before by changing the
corresponding bits of the control word.
Note!
To change states, the control authority is required (see bit 10 of the control
word)!
